以编程方式创buildaws API密钥并将其添加到单一function的使用计划?
我需要:
- 创buildAPI密钥
- 将新创build的API密钥添加到使用计划
在文档之后 ,我可以通过调用apigateway.createApiKey()
来生成API key
,然后通过调用另一个函数来为该生成的api密钥添加使用计划。 apigateway.createUsagePlanKey()
对于以后的情况似乎是最合适的function。
我可以在单个函数中执行这两个function吗,而不是象任何生成一个新的API密钥的函数那样分别调用两个函数并添加一个使用计划?
ImportApiKeys API允许您同时创buildAPI密钥并将密钥附加到使用计划中。
input是以下格式的CSV
Name,key,description,Enabled,usageplanIds MyFirstApiKey,apikey1234abcdefghij0123456789,An imported key,TRUE,c7y23b